What's in this article?
Bank of Maharashtra (BOM) has released an official notification for the engagement of 600 Apprentices for the project year 2025-26. This is a golden opportunity for graduates looking to gain experiential learning and on-the-job training in a leading Public Sector Bank. Eligible candidates can submit their online applications starting from 15 January 2026 until the deadline of 25 January 2026 through the official bank website.

Qualification
- Bachelor's Degree in any discipline from a recognized University approved by Govt. of India.
- Candidate must be proficient in the local language (Reading, Writing, Speaking) of the applied State/UT.
- Must produce 10th or 12th mark sheet evidencing the local language as a subject.
Full Eligibility
To apply for the Bank of Maharashtra Apprentice program, candidates must meet specific educational and residency criteria. The candidate should not have undergone previous apprenticeship or have job experience of one year or more after graduation.
| Criteria | Requirement Details |
|---|---|
| Educational Qualification | Graduate in any stream from a recognized University. |
| Language Proficiency | Knowledge of local language of the State applied for is mandatory. |
| Experience | No prior apprenticeship or 1+ year work experience allowed. |
| Nationality | Citizen of India, or subjects of Nepal/Bhutan. |
Salary (Stipend)
Selected candidates will receive a monthly stipend during the one-year training period. Note that apprentices are not eligible for any other allowances or benefits usually provided to regular employees.
| Engagement Period | Monthly Stipend |
|---|---|
| 1 Year (Duration of Training) | Rs. 12,300/- |
- Training Hours: 10:00 AM to 05:00 PM.
- No accommodation or transport facility will be provided by the bank.
- On successful completion, a Proficiency Certificate will be granted by the National Council.
Selection Process
The selection for Bank of Maharashtra Apprentices is purely based on academic merit. No written examination is mentioned in the initial notification for this project.
- Merit List Preparation: Based on the percentage of marks obtained in 12th (HSC) or Diploma.
- State-wise Merit: Separate merit lists will be prepared for each State/UT in descending order.
- Tie-Breaking: If marks are equal, the candidate older in age will be ranked higher.
- Document Verification: Verification of original certificates and local language proficiency.
- Medical Fitness: Candidates must be declared medically fit as per bank norms.

Job Profile & Responsibility
The Apprentice role is focused on experiential learning within the banking sector. It is not a permanent employment and does not guarantee a future job in the bank.
- Assisting in day-to-day branch operations and customer service.
- Learning about banking products, digital banking, and financial services.
- Practical training in back-office tasks and administrative support.
- Adhering to the bank's training curriculum under the Apprentices Act.
